On completion of this paper students should be able to:
Explain the context and purpose of financial reporting.
Define the qualitative characteristics of financial information and the fundamental bases of accounting.
Demonstrate the use of double entry and accounting systems.
Recording transactions and events.
Preparing a trial balance (including identifying and correcting errors).
Preparing basic financial statements for incorporated and unincorporated entities.

The ACCA Qualification is your route to professional status.
Designed to provide the accounting knowledge, skills and professional values which will deliver finance professionals who are capable of building successful careers across all sectors.
There is a strong focus on professional values, ethics, and governance. These skills are essential as the profession moves towards strengthened codes of conduct, regulation, and legislation – with an increasing focus on professionalism and ethics in accounting. These are examined at the highest level in the ACCA Qualification and are a core element of your practical experience requirements.
In order to qualify as an ACCA member, you will need to complete:
14 exams (nine of which are eligible for exemption)
relevant practical experience, with a minimum of three years
a Professional Ethics module.
Collect qualifications along the way
As you study and train for the ACCA Qualification, there are lots of qualifications you can achieve along the way as you progress towards ACCA membership. This is a great way to demonstrate to employers the knowledge and skills you have acquired and helps keep you on track and motivated.
On your way to ACCA membership you can achieve:
a Diploma in Accounting and Business
an Advanced Diploma in Accounting and Business
a BSc (Hons) degree in Applied Accounting from Oxford Brookes University.
